The seller charged over 70 dollars for shipping on an item that at most should have been 30 Does ebay have any policy to correct shipping rates that seem to inflate the amount the seller receives?

·11 months agoSellers are allowed to set their own shipping prices, and those prices do not have to reflect what a shipping carrier would charge. It’s also possible you’re mistaken about how much it would cost, especially if the item is oversized or an irregular shape.
They are not allowed to charge more for shipping than was shown on the listing, however. I can’t tell from your post if you’re saying they charged more after you made the purchase than it said, or if it was displayed as $70 on the listing and you simply think that’s too much.
